Mastering Stakeholder Management:
Many meeting planners struggle with getting visibility and buy-in from leaders of their organizations. They often feel their role is misunderstood and undervalued. It’s time to change the paradigm! Effective stakeholder management is the key to getting your voice heard and elevating your career.

This session will introduce a simple stakeholder management tool that will immediately change how you handle internal and external stakeholders. During the session you will work in groups on two case studies to get hands-on experience with the tool. The first will guide planners though a hotels’ negotiation, and the second will be more internally focused. Leave the session with the tools and confidence needed to elevate your stakeholder management game! Brought to you by the MPI Academy and the San Diego State University School of Tourism and Hospitality Management, this session will give you a sneak peek at the education offered in the master’s degree program in Meeting and Event Management launching in August 2019.

Learner outcomes:
• Identify and distinguish project stakeholders using Interest/Power Stakeholder Analysis Matrix
• Learn to manage individual stakeholders effectively to gain buy-in and achieve your objectives
• Gain confidence and respect from your company’s leaders by presenting information and data effectively


Stakeholder Management Deep Dive
As a continuation to the Mastering Stakeholder Management session, we will apply the stakeholder management tools to real world examples. Come prepared with information about a project you are managing, meeting you are planning, or situation you are trying to navigate. We will work in small groups to apply the tool to your personal examples.

Learner outcomes:
• Demonstrate the ability to distinguish project stakeholders
• Apply stakeholder management tools to real life work examples
• Gain confidence and respect from your company’s leaders by presenting information and data effectively
